找回密码
 注册

QQ登录

只需一步,快速开始

搜索
查看: 1947|回复: 1

[脚本] 多adsl搭建no-markPCC问题

[复制链接]
发表于 2012-8-21 01:13:08 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?注册

×
脚本如下:帮我看看有问题没
/ip firewall mangle
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out1 new-connection-mark=adsl_conn_01 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out2 new-connection-mark=adsl_conn_02 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out3 new-connection-mark=adsl_conn_03 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out4 new-connection-mark=adsl_conn_04 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out5 new-connection-mark=adsl_conn_05 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out6 new-connection-mark=adsl_conn_06 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out7 new-connection-mark=adsl_conn_07 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out8 new-connection-mark=adsl_conn_08 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out9 new-connection-mark=adsl_conn_09 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out10 new-connection-mark=adsl_conn_10 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out11 new-connection-mark=adsl_conn_11 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out12 new-connection-mark=adsl_conn_12 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out13 new-connection-mark=adsl_conn_13 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out14 new-connection-mark=adsl_conn_14 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no in-interface=pppoe-out15 new-connection-mark=adsl_conn_15 passthrough=\
    yes
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_01 passthrough=yes per-connection-classifier=\
    both-addresses:15/0
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_02 passthrough=yes per-connection-classifier=\
    both-addresses:15/1
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_03 passthrough=yes per-connection-classifier=\
    both-addresses:15/2
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_04 passthrough=yes per-connection-classifier=\
    both-addresses:15/3
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_05 passthrough=yes per-connection-classifier=\
    both-addresses:15/4
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_06 passthrough=yes per-connection-classifier=\
    both-addresses:15/5
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_07 passthrough=yes per-connection-classifier=\
    both-addresses:15/6
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_08 passthrough=yes per-connection-classifier=\
    both-addresses:15/7
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_09 passthrough=yes per-connection-classifier=\
    both-addresses:15/8
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_10 passthrough=yes per-connection-classifier=\
    both-addresses:15/9
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_11 passthrough=yes per-connection-classifier=\
    both-addresses:15/10
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_12 passthrough=yes per-connection-classifier=\
    both-addresses:15/11
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_13 passthrough=yes per-connection-classifier=\
    both-addresses:15/12
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_14 passthrough=yes per-connection-classifier=\
    both-addresses:15/13
add action=mark-connection chain=prerouting connection-mark=no-mark disabled=\
    no dst-address-type=!local in-interface=lan new-connection-mark=\
    adsl_conn_15 passthrough=yes per-connection-classifier=\
    both-addresses:15/14
add action=mark-routing chain=prerouting connection-mark=adsl_conn_01 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_01 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_02 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_02 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_03 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_03 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_04 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_04 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_05 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_05 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_06 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_06 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_07 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_07 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_08 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_08 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_09 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_09 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_10 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_10 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_11 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_11 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_12 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_12 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_13 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_13 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_14 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_14 passthrough=\
    yes
add action=mark-routing chain=prerouting connection-mark=adsl_conn_15 \
    disabled=no in-interface=lan new-routing-mark=adsl_rout_15 passthrough=\
    yes
add action=mark-routing chain=output connection-mark=adsl_conn_01 disabled=no \
    new-routing-mark=adsl_rout_01 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_02 disabled=no \
    new-routing-mark=adsl_rout_02 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_03 disabled=no \
    new-routing-mark=adsl_rout_03 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_04 disabled=no \
    new-routing-mark=adsl_rout_04 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_05 disabled=no \
    new-routing-mark=adsl_rout_05 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_06 disabled=no \
    new-routing-mark=adsl_rout_06 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_07 disabled=no \
    new-routing-mark=adsl_rout_07 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_08 disabled=no \
    new-routing-mark=adsl_rout_08 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_09 disabled=no \
    new-routing-mark=adsl_rout_09 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_10 disabled=no \
    new-routing-mark=adsl_rout_10 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_11 disabled=no \
    new-routing-mark=adsl_rout_11 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_12 disabled=no \
    new-routing-mark=adsl_rout_12 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_13 disabled=no \
    new-routing-mark=adsl_rout_13 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_14 disabled=no \
    new-routing-mark=adsl_rout_14 passthrough=yes
add action=mark-routing chain=output connection-mark=adsl_conn_15 disabled=no \
    new-routing-mark=adsl_rout_15 passthrough=yes
routeros
发表于 2012-8-21 08:09:54 | 显示全部楼层
/ ip firewall mangle
add chain=prerouting in-interface=pppoe-out1 connection-mark=no-mark action=mark-connection new-connection-mark=ISP1_conn
add chain=prerouting in-interface=pppoe-out2 connection-mark=no-mark action=mark-connection new-connection-mark=ISP2_conn
add chain=prerouting in-interface=LAN connection-mark=no-mark dst-address-type=!local per-connection-classifier=both-addresses:2/0 action=mark-connection new-connection-mark=ISP1_conn
add chain=prerouting in-interface=LAN connection-mark=no-mark dst-address-type=!local per-connection-classifier=both-addresses:2/1 action=mark-connection new-connection-mark=ISP2_conn
add chain=prerouting connection-mark=ISP1_conn in-interface=LAN action=mark-routing new-routing-mark=to_ISP1
add chain=prerouting connection-mark=ISP2_conn in-interface=LAN action=mark-routing new-routing-mark=to_ISP2
add chain=output connection-mark=ISP1_conn action=mark-routing new-routing-mark=to_ISP1     
add chain=output connection-mark=ISP2_conn action=mark-routing new-routing-mark=to_ISP2
/ ip route
add dst-address=0.0.0.0/0 gateway=pppoe-out1 routing-mark=to_ISP1 check-gateway=ping
add dst-address=0.0.0.0/0 gateway=pppoe-out2 routing-mark=to_ISP2 check-gateway=ping
add dst-address=0.0.0.0/0 gateway=pppoe-out1 distance=1 check-gateway=ping
add dst-address=0.0.0.0/0 gateway=pppoe-out2 distance=2 check-gateway=ping

这是官方的PCC脚本 自己比较下

点评

谢谢  发表于 2012-8-21 16:13
routeros
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|Archiver|手机版|小黑屋|软路由 ( 渝ICP备15001194号-1|渝公网安备 50011602500124号 )

GMT+8, 2024-11-6 09:33 , Processed in 0.084965 second(s), 8 queries , Gzip On, Redis On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表